- The distance between Sobral, Brazil and Hamamatsu, Japan is approximately 16,556 km or 10,288 mi.
- To reach Sobral in this distance one would set out from Hamamatsu bearing 356.3°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Sobral bearing 183.1° or S .
- Sobral has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Hamamatsu has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Sobral is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Hamamatsu is in or near the warm temperate wet for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 10.9 °C (19.6°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 18.6 °C (33.5°F) less in Sobral.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 923.7 mm (36.4 in) less which is equivalent to 923.7 l/m² (22.67 US gal/ft²) or 9,237,000 l/ha (987,497 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 19.1° higher in Sobral than in Hamamatsu.
- Relative humidity levels are 1.4%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 9.9°C (17.8°F) higher.
